This execute various ifconfig commands prior to running a virtual machine. Firstly, the tap/vmnet device is created with "ifconfig create". This step is allowed to fail; the device may already exists. Secondly, the MAC address of the device is configured. This step is not allowed to fail; if it fails, the device probably does not exist. Lastly, the device is added to all of the groups defined, if any are defined. These steps aren't allowed to fail. Affects: #24
